Meet new physics teacher Ryan Bergstrom

To new teacher Ryan Bergstrom, physics is not simply a scientific study of how nature works encompassed through the language of mathematics; instead, it holds a more contemplative meaning. Whether he is explaining momentum or relating pop-culture to science,Bergstrom works to ensue fascination within the building blocks of physics in a new and innovative way.

Bergstrom’s unbridled enthusiasm toward physics began with an immediate grasp of the science during his senior year of high school. His understanding soon transformed into a way to educate his peers, something Bergstrom did with unprecedented fervor.

“I view [science] as a huge puzzle…Physics is that last missing piece and the joy lies within [seeing] how all these different [aspects of science] can come together. To me, it is really fascinating,” said Bergstrom. “I always felt a calling for teaching and physics was the subject that fit best for me.”

Diverging from mainstream teaching methods, the Boston University graduate teaches through a combination of both conventional and contemporary technique. He focuses his attention on providing students with hands-on experiments that explain how each lesson pertains to everyday life. He makes a consistent effort to provide students with help outside of the classroom; in doing so,Bergstrom set up a Twitter account, which allows students to get the help they need. His goal as a teacher is to push his class to understand how they can arrive at an answer themselves rather than simply being told the answer. Bergstrom strives for his seniors to become independent thinkers by the end of their high school careers.

“I love what I do as a teacher. It was definitely a struggle to get here [both] academically and financially,” said Bergstrom. “I would not trade [my job] for anything.”

He advises his students to work toward something that they are truly passionate about. In his first year at CHS, Bergstrom’s students taught him that with hard work and an open mind anyone has the potential to succeed.
